General description

Danofloxacin Mesylate is a synthetic, broad-spectrum fluoroquinolone with antibacterial activity. Danofloxacin Mesylate exerts its antibacterial activity by inhibiting DNA gyrase and topoisomerase IV, enzymes that are essential for bacterial DNA synthesis and replication.

Application

Have been studied for their applications as scaffolds for the development of new antibiotics and other drugs targeting bacterial DNA gyrase and topoisomerase IV.

Biochem/physiol Actions

Danofloxacin Mesylate inhibits bacterial DNA synthesis by interfering with the activity of DNA gyrase and topoisomerase IV enzymes, which are necessary for the replication, transcription, and repair of bacterial DNA. Danofloxacin Mesylate is active against Gram-negative, Gram-positive bacteria, mycoplasma.
